Home prices hit new peaks in 30 of the 50 largest US markets: Black Knight

Home prices are going up across the country after slowing for more than a year, according to a new report from data and analytics company Black Knight.

The report found that nationally, home prices in June rose by 0.67% month-over-month on a seasonally adjusted basis. Meanwhile, the annual home price increase was 0.8% in June, up from just 0.2% in May.
